Kitchen remodeling costs in Gerard Park typically range from $25,000 for basic updates to $75,000+ for complete transformations, depending on size, materials, and scope of work. The investment makes sense in our local market where home values have reached $660K+ and strategic renovations provide strong returns.

Our fixed pricing approach means you’ll know the exact cost upfront, with no surprise charges or change orders that inflate your budget. We provide detailed estimates that break down materials, labor, and timeline so you can make informed decisions about your investment.

Most Gerard Park homeowners see their kitchen renovation pay for itself through increased home value and improved daily functionality, especially when they choose quality materials and professional installation that stands the test of time.

Most bathroom renovations in Gerard Park take 2-3 weeks from demolition to completion, depending on the scope of work and any structural modifications required. Our experience with local suppliers and efficient project sequencing helps us maintain realistic timelines.

We coordinate all trades – plumbing, electrical, tile work, and fixture installation – to eliminate delays between phases. Our in-house crew works together daily, so there’s no waiting for subcontractors to show up or finger-pointing when schedules slip.

Complex renovations involving layout changes or structural work may take longer, but we provide accurate timelines during our initial consultation and keep you informed of any adjustments needed along the way.
